Over 1,000 Kids Missing

More than 1,000 elementary and junior high school students remain unaccounted for nationwide, raising concerns that some might have been involved in foul play.


In fiscal 2011, the number of children unaccounted for shot up to 1,191, from 326 the previous fscal year, after the Ministry of Education called for thorough investigations.
